HPE sets timetable for leaving China as it refocuses investments

May 29, 2024

Category:

Hewlett Packard Enterprise has quietly amended its timetable for divesting its stake in Chinese cloud services company H3C and announced the sale of part of its communications technology group (CTG).

“Our priority is to focus on the markets most relevant to customers’ needs across edge, hybrid cloud, and AI. Sometimes, this means identifying areas of our business that could be better nurtured and grown through another company or partner,” HPE CFO Marie Myers said in a blog post announcing the CTG sale.

Last year, HPE agreed to sell its 49% stake in H3C to majority owner Unisplendour International Technology. This agreement has been modified, the company revealed in an SEC filing Friday.
